A Chronicle of Style

Fashion, a captivating journey through read more time, expresses the evolving society of every era. From the historical civilizations with their ornate garments to the contemporary world's diverse trends, fashion constantly transforms.

In the Medieval, attire often represented a person's position in society. The lavish fabrics and complex designs worn by the elite were a pronounced contrast to the simple attire of the common people.

Attire Standards and Societal Expectations

Social norms influence a wide range of behaviors, including the way we appear. Dress codes, typically implemented in official settings, represent these societal expectations. Complying with dress codes can signal respect for the situation and those around. Violation of dress codes can sometimes be perceived as a breach of etiquette, potentially leading to negative consequences.

However, the definitions of dress codes can be subjective, and what is considered acceptable in one community may not be in another. Additionally, evolving social norms are continuously challenging traditional dress codes, resulting in a ongoing discussion about the role of attire in present-day culture.
